The Ministry of Education, Culture, Sports, Science and Technology (MEXT) of Japan has officially announced its 2026 MEXT Undergraduate Scholarship for international students who wish to pursue a Bachelor’s degree at Japanese national universities.
This fully funded opportunity is open to students from countries with diplomatic ties to Japan—including Somalia, Kenya, Ethiopia, and Djibouti.

🏆 What’s on Offer?
The MEXT Undergraduate Scholarship is one of the most prestigious scholarships globally. It provides full support to study in Japan:
- 🎓 Tuition Fees – Fully covered
- 💰 Monthly Stipend – ¥117,000/month (approx. $800+), with possible regional adjustments
- ✈️ Round-trip International Airfare
- 🏫 Placement Assistance at Japanese national universities
🎓 Eligible Fields of Study
Students may choose from a broad range of undergraduate programs:
Social Sciences & Humanities
- Law, Literature, History, Sociology, Japanese Language
- Education, Business Administration, Economics, Finance
Natural Sciences
Course A:
- Engineering, Mathematics, Physics, Chemistry, Biotechnology
Course B:
- Agriculture, Biology, Veterinary Medicine, Nursing, Pharmacy
Course C:
- Medicine and Dentistry (Note: longer duration of study)
🌍 Who Can Apply?
You are eligible if you:
✅ Hold a passport from a country with diplomatic relations with Japan
✅ Were born on or after April 2, 2001
✅ Have completed (or will complete) 12 years of formal education by March or August 2026
✅ Demonstrate proficiency in English or Japanese
✅ Are physically and mentally fit for study abroad

🔍 Selection Process
- First Screening (Embassy level):
- Document screening
- Written exams (typically English, Math, and Japanese)
- Interview
- Second Screening (by MEXT in Japan):
- Based on embassy recommendations
- University Placement:
- MEXT will coordinate placement based on applicant’s preferences and qualifications

📅 Scholarship Duration
- 4–5 years for general undergrad programs (including 1-year prep, if needed)
- 6–7 years for Medicine, Dentistry, or Pharmacy majors
